Grassroots Multiplier℠ PhoneTheVote takes the traditional phone bank into the web 2.0 generation by empowering your stakeholders to log on and make phone calls on your behalf -- for get out the vote efforts, fundraising, grassroots mobilization, or just for rapid dissemination of information.
With Grassroots Multiplier℠ PhoneTheVote your volunteer callers can be directed to make calls wherever they are need -- by geographic location, demographic, political affiliation, or any number of categories. Your volunteers can also be given dynamically generated "just-in-time" customized phone scripts to maximize their impact. And best of all, the information that the volunteers collect is feed into a central database in real time.
Additional of the features of Grassroots Multiplier℠ PhoneTheVote include:
- Decentralizes and "crowd-sources" traditional organizational phone-banks
- Compatible with iPhones and other smart-phones
- Integrates with Skype or other VOIP services
- Outbound scripts can be customized in real-time
- Information and feedback from calls are accessible via web-based reporting tools
